    Our room was enormous - No. 24, one of the "cave" suites - and very comfortable. Staff were very friendly and helpful, always ready to help with advice on where to go, restaurant recommendations etc.

    The one thing we didn't like - and not the hotel's fault - is that the Google Maps app on our phones tends to direct you, even when walking, down the road that leads to the lower part of the Sasso Caveoso (more or less opposite the big rock church) and then direct you up the pedestrian paths to where the hotel is. There is a much shorter direct route down from the upper part of town, which would have been nice to know when we were lugging suitcases!
